I have a client using the Samsung BDP3600 DVD to play Pandora. They love the service. I am trying to simplify the procedure so they can play without having to turn on the TV and navigate to it. Anyone know any discrete codes or ideas to do this? I know we are talking about Samsung here.

yeah more info needed. What are you controlling this with? There is no way to use the Samsung to get any kind of Pandora control out of it(beyond what you see on the screen.) Autonimic controls has a driver for Media Center that allows control with certain RTI devices of itunes/pandora and more.

Clients want an easier way to play pandora from Sam 3600 without having to turn on TV and fumble through the menues. Using T3V and XP8. I ended up doing a macro: exit>exit>"c" and that seems to work. Sure would be nice to have a discrete code or some 2 way control.
